Attacking of stream cipher systems using a genetic algorithm

العناوين الأخرى

مهاجمة أنظمة التشفير الانسيابي باستخدام خوارزمية جينية

المؤلفون المشاركون

Yunus, Hamid Abd al-Karim
Abd, Ali Ahmad
Awwad, Wasan Shakir

المصدر

University of Thi-Qar Journal

العدد

المجلد 8، العدد 3 (30 يونيو/حزيران 2013)، ص ص. 78-84، 7ص.

الناشر

جامعة ذي قار قسم البحث و التطوير

تاريخ النشر

2013-06-30

دولة النشر

العراق

عدد الصفحات

7

التخصصات الرئيسية

تكنولوجيا المعلومات وعلم الحاسوب

الموضوعات

الملخص AR

يعد التشفير الانسيابي أحد أنظمة التشفير القوية بسبب الأمنية العالية و صعوبة الكسر.

يعد هذا البحث مدخل جديد لكسر الشفرة مبنيا على أساس تطبيق خوارزمية بحث مستندة على العشوائية تسمى الخوارزمية الجينية، حيث أنه يركز على توضيح إمكانية مفاهيم الخوارزمية الجينية كأداة قوية في كسر أنظمة التشفير.

يبنى كسر الشفرة على أساس مهاجمة أنظمة التشفير الانسيابي بإيجاد النظام المكافئ الخطي.

إن الهدف من البحث الجيني هو إيجاد أقصر مسجل إزاحة خطي ذو دالة متعددة الحدود العكسية يولد متتابعة مفاتيح التشفير المعروف جزء منها و ذلك بإيجاد : الحالة الأولية لمسجل الإزاحة، دالة متعددة الحدود العكسية، و طول المسجل المستعمل.

لقد كانت هناك محاولات لإيجاد المكافئ الخطي باستخدام خوارزمية ماسي و كذلك باستخدام الشبكات العصبية.

أما الطريقة المعتمدة في هذا البحث فهي الطريقة الأولى لإيجاده من خلال الخوارزمية الجينية ذات كروموسومات بأطوال مختلفة ضمن المجتمع الجيني.

تم تطبيق النظام الاصطناعي المقترح بنجاح من خلال هذا البحث لكسر عدد من أنظمة التشفير الانسيابي مثل الأنظمة الخطية و نظام هادمارد و نظام بروار.

الملخص EN

Stream cipher is one of the hard electronic cipher systems because of high security and difficulty in breaking it.

This work is considered a new approach to cryptanalysis based on the application of direct search algorithm called genetic algorithm.

It concentrates on showing the applicability of genetic algorithm concepts as a powerful tool in breaking cryptographic systems.

The cryptanalysis is based on attacking stream cipher systems by finding the equivalent linear system.

The goal of the genetic algorithm is finding the shortest linear feedback shift register that generates the known key stream through finding the initial state, feedback polynomial, and the shift register length.

Previously, there were methods to find the linear equivalence by using Massey algorithm and neural networks.

Now, the proposed method is considered the first attempt to find it via genetic algorithm with variable chromosomes lengths within genetic population leading to minimized average number of generations and accordingly less computational time.

The proposed artificial system has been applied successfully to break a number of linear and nonlinear stream cipher systems, such as Hadmard system and Bruer system.

نمط استشهاد جمعية علماء النفس الأمريكية (APA)

Yunus, Hamid Abd al-Karim& Awwad, Wasan Shakir& Abd, Ali Ahmad. 2013. Attacking of stream cipher systems using a genetic algorithm. University of Thi-Qar Journal،Vol. 8, no. 3, pp.78-84.
https://search.emarefa.net/detail/BIM-351292

نمط استشهاد الجمعية الأمريكية للغات الحديثة (MLA)

Yunus, Hamid Abd al-Karim…[et al.]. Attacking of stream cipher systems using a genetic algorithm. University of Thi-Qar Journal Vol. 8, no. 3 (Jun. 2013), pp.78-84.
https://search.emarefa.net/detail/BIM-351292

نمط استشهاد الجمعية الطبية الأمريكية (AMA)

Yunus, Hamid Abd al-Karim& Awwad, Wasan Shakir& Abd, Ali Ahmad. Attacking of stream cipher systems using a genetic algorithm. University of Thi-Qar Journal. 2013. Vol. 8, no. 3, pp.78-84.
https://search.emarefa.net/detail/BIM-351292

نوع البيانات

مقالات

لغة النص

الإنجليزية

الملاحظات

Includes bibliographical references : p. 84

رقم السجل

BIM-351292